Accident Report

College Station, TX — January 12, 2026, Samantha Simmons was injured in a car accident at about 2:30 a.m. on Earl Rudder Freeway/State Highway 6.

A preliminary accident report indicates that a 2019 Ford Explorer was heading northwest when it collided with an unknown vehicle in a construction zone near Rock Prairie Road.

Ford driver Samantha Simmons, 33, was seriously injured in the crash, according to the report.

A 23-year-old man riding with her suffered minor injuries, the report states.

The report does not include any information about the other vehicle.

Authorities have not released any additional information about the Brazoria County crash at this time.
